But how much does foundation repair actually cost? The price of fixing your home's underpinnings varies widely depending on several factors, including the severity of the damage, the type of repair needed, and the area you live in.
Here's a breakdown of the key variables that influence foundation repair costs:
* **Type of Repair:** Slight cracks may only require simple solutions, while major settlement could necessitate more complex and expensive solutions like pier installation or slab jacking.
* **Extent of Damage:** The wider the area affected by damage, the higher the repair costs will be.
* **Location:** Labor and material prices vary significantly across diverse geographic locations.
Understanding these elements can help you get a better concept of what to expect when it comes to foundation repair costs.
Might Insurance Cover Foundation Repair? Understanding Your Policy Coverage
When dealing with foundation issues, it's crucial to figure out whether your insurance policy provides coverage. Typical homeowners insurance policies often don't include foundation repair as a covered event. However, there are certain circumstances where coverage may be available.
- Factors that can influence foundation repair coverage include the cause of the damage, the age of your home, and the conditions outlined in your insurance policy.
- Reviewing your policy documents thoroughly is essential to recognize any exclusions or limitations related to foundation repair.
- Reaching out your insurance agent can provide valuable clarification regarding your specific policy coverage.
By understanding your policy's limitations, you can make wise decisions about foundation repair and mitigate potential financial strain.

Symptoms of Foundation Problems & When to Call a Professional
Your house's foundation is its base, so it's crucial to be aware of any indications of trouble.
Disregarding these warnings can lead to severe repairs down the road.
Here are some common clues:
* Cracks in your walls
* {Doors and windows that stick or are difficult to close
* Sloping floors
* Uneven brickwork
* Leaks in your foundation walls
If you notice any of these symptoms, it's best to consult a qualified foundation specialist. They can evaluate the situation and recommend the best course of action. Early intervention can often prevent trivial issues from becoming major problems.
Submitting an Insurance Claim for Foundation Damage
When your home's base sustains damage, it can be a challenging experience. Navigating the insurance claim process can seem overwhelming, but understanding yourself with the steps involved can make it easier to handle. First, thoroughly document the damage with pictures. Then, as soon as possible contact your insurance provider and submit a claim. Be prepared to provide detailed descriptions about the damage and any possible causes.
Your agent will likely arrange an inspection of your residence. It's important to be cooperative during this process. After the inspection, the insurer will evaluate the claim and determine the extent of coverage. You may need to provide more details depending on the severity of the damage.
If your claim is approved, your insurance company will issue a payment for the repairs. Keep in mind that there may be a deductible you are responsible for. It's essential to choose a reputable contractor who is experienced in repairing foundation damage. Make sure to get multiple bids and compare them carefully before making a decision.
